My 93 +t that I'm wrapping up is having an issue where at lower rpms, if I give it gas it will start to sputter, feels like I'm hitting a fuel dump/ cut. This happens more in the higher gears at lower rpm when I push the throttle quickly. If I slowly roll onto the gas then it will pull hard but start to get very rich as I use more throttle (Wideband starts to read as low as 8.5). I am using a 13c at stock 7psi. Im using the 350cc white top injectors. I replaced the 02 sensor but it made no difference, also tried 3 different MAFs, no difference. What else could be causing this?
One thing that could be making a difference is that the narrowband 02 sensor giving signal to the ecu is all the way down in the cat instead of right after the turbo exit. Not sure if that would make a difference?
